LearningUnit 2.0 (L1-30B-A5B)

L1-30B-A5B is the Korean-locale medical foundation model from Lunit and Lunit Consortium. It is the 30B member of the L1 family, post-trained directly from Gravity-30B-A5B-Base, a sparse Mixture-of-Experts model developed by Trillion Labs and the Lunit Consortium.

L1-30B-A5B preserves the base model's GravityMoEForCausalLM architecture. GravityMoE is weight- and attention-compatible with DeepSeek-V3 while retaining its own Hugging Face architecture name and remote-code registration. Load the model with trust_remote_code=True.

HealthBench rubric items are graded by an LLM judge: zai-org/GLM-5.2-FP8, thinking disabled (chat_template_kwargs.enable_thinking: false). GLM was chosen because it grades more strictly than the GPT-family judges and keeps a GPT model from judging its own family.

🚀 Quickstart

⚠️ Required settings

repetition_penalty = 1.05 — at the default 1.0 the model degenerates into repeated phrases on long clinical answers. It ships in generation_config.json, but any client that sets its own sampling parameters overrides that. It is not an OpenAI API parameter — through the OpenAI SDK it must go in extra_body or it is dropped silently.

System prompt — the identity line the model was aligned on, and the one every benchmark number below used. Task-specific prompts go after it, not instead of it.

SGLang

Native GravityMoE support is being upstreamed to SGLang. Until that work is merged, use Trillion Labs' sglang-gravity fork, which registers GravityMoEForCausalLM on SGLang's DeepSeek-V3-compatible implementation.

pip install "sglang[all] @ git+https://github.com/trillion-labs/sglang-gravity.git#subdirectory=python"

Launch the server with the same GravityMoE deployment path as the base model, substituting the L1 checkpoint:

🔧 Tool use

Tool calling was trained end-to-end against Lunit's own RAG harness — the Chain-of-Evidence MCP servers, with tool schemas frozen at a snapshot. Two consequences:

  • Handed a tool that looks nothing like a retrieval tool, the model often answers from parametric knowledge instead of calling it. Force it with tool_choice: "required", or keep your schema close to what it knows: a query string plus optional filters, returning ranked passages with stable ids.
  • Citation markers index into what the retrieval tool returned that turn. With no retrieval tool attached they have nothing to point at.

⚠️ Limitations

  • Not a substitute for professional medical judgment. Outputs may be wrong, incomplete, or outdated, and need review by a qualified clinician.
  • Knowledge is frozen at the training cutoff — guidelines, 고시, and drug approvals move. Korean reimbursement answers in particular must be re-verified against current notices.
  • Thinking costs tokens. <think> reasoning raises latency and token use.
  • Tool calling is harness-shaped. Quality degrades the further your tool schemas drift from the ones it was trained on. See Tool use above.
